CareSuper wins two top super awards by SelectingSuper

20 Nov 2009

CareSuper has been awarded the 2009 Long-Term Performance Excellence Award and the Workplace Super Product of the Year – Value Choice, by leading independent industry researcher, SelectingSuper.

The 2009 Workplace Super Product of the Year – Value Choice award recognises CareSuper as the leading super fund in the ‘Workplace super’ category, which consists of over 90 super funds available to employers in the private and public sectors, including corporate master trusts and not for profit funds.

The prestigious Long-Term Performance Excellence Award recognises CareSuper’s default investment option performance for the 20 year period to 30 June 2009. According to SelectingSuper, ‘to be among the finalists is to join an elite group. To be the winner is to be the very best of the very best.’

CareSuper was also one of four super funds nominated for the Fund of the Year award.

About the awards

The Rainmaker SelectingSuper Awards are chosen from among the best super funds in Australia, which have already earned the AAA SelectingSuper quality assessment rating.

As part of this quality assessment and ratings program, Rainmaker investigates super funds' administration, communication, persistency of investment returns, how well balanced yet comprehensive their service range is and how reasonable their fees are for what they deliver. Award winners are selected from short lists comprising top-rated funds that the rainmaker research team has found to be leaving the biggest mark on the industry, have reliable relative net returns, have a level of innovation, are industry leaders, and which are persistently successful.
